Bahrain - Re-Export of Filament Lamps of a Power Not Exceeding 200 W and for a Voltage Exceeding 100 V
Since 2014, Bahrain Re-Export of Filament Lamps of a Power Not Exceeding 200 W and for a Voltage Exceeding 100 V fell by 36.7% year on year. In 2019, the country was ranked number 13 among other countries in Re-Export of Filament Lamps of a Power Not Exceeding 200 W and for a Voltage Exceeding 100 V with $1,325.51. Bahrain is overtaken by Saint Lucia, which was ranked number 12 with $2,766 and is followed by Mauritius at $1,069.09. United Arab Emirates topped the ranking with $9,278,576.19 in 2019, that is a growth of 16.5% versus 2018. United States, Moldova and Canada respectively ranked number 2, 3 and 4 in this ranking. Trinidad and Tobago recorded the best 5 years average growth at +57.2% per year, while Georgia witnessed the worst performance at -68.7% per year.
